Police Arrest British Pedophile

Deputy Chief of the Region 2 Police Juvenile Protection Center's special branch, Police Colonel Kanisorn Yuwawittaya, led a police team to check an apartment in Tambon Jomtien in Chonburi's Banglamung District, rented by 60-year-old David Wierner from England.

The Police reveal that Wierner had an arrest warrant against him issued by the Pattaya Court due to the alleged sexual harassment of a juvenile under the age of 13. Part of the evidence the police seized from the room included porno CDs.

Earlier, the police team was informed by a boy that he was lured by Wierner from a department store and taken to the apartment. The boy says he was sexually abused by Wierner, who later offered him money.

Wierner denied his participation in sexual abuse of the juveniles. He claimed he felt compassion for the boy and merely wanted to give him money. The police team is continuing its investigation.

- Thailand Outlook / 19 March 2008

An arrest warrant was issued after a report by the Child and Female Protection Squad and police arrested a pedophile, Ronald David Wierner, British, who was living on the 13th floor of a Jomtien Beach condominium, for sexually abusing an 8 year-old boy.

Wierner confessed to the police that since he arrived in Pattaya on 17 February 2008, he had been staying in the Jomtien condominimum and had been bringing a boy home each night to entertain himself. He said his friend had informed that Pattaya is the cheapest place to find child prostitutes. Wierner was arrested, taken to the police station, and will have further proceedings instigated against him.

- Pattaya Daily News / 3-19-08
